GPUS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2023 in Review
9 of the 6,283 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Hyperscale Data Inc (GPUS) for Q1 2023, worth a combined $3.46M — up 15% from $3.01M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 1 fund closed out of GPUS and 0 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 0 trimmed existing stakes and 2 added.
The largest buyer was GSA Capital Partners, adding an estimated $939K. The largest seller was Group One Trading, exiting entirely with an estimated $93.9K sold.
